For sports fans looking to generate a bigger payout, parlay betting is often the most attractive option. A parlay bet combines two or more selections into one bet, increasing the risk and return of a single wager. When placing a parlay bet, the odds for each selection are multiplied together, which generates bigger odds and payouts as more predictions are added to the bet slip. In order for the bet to be settled as a winner, all of the selections on the bet slip must be correct. Otherwise, the entire bet is settled as a loss. Sports betting is legal in Nunavut. While Bill C-218 removed a federal ban on single-game betting in Canada, gambling falls under provincial jurisdiction in Canada. That means provinces and territories are able to regulate the industry and govern which products are offered as they see fit. Despite the Safe and Regulated Sports Betting Act, the Northwest Territories and Nunavut Lotteries have yet to provide single-game betting or online betting options for residents in the region. Residents can still make legal sports bets through Sport Select, a Western Canada Lottery Corporation product. However, unlike provinces like British Columbia and Ontario, sports fans are still restricted to making parlay bets and participating in pool-buying schemes. Instead, residents that want to place single-game bets will have to do so online through offshore sportsbooks. When it comes to betting online, there are still some grey areas in the Criminal Code of Canada. While it is unlawful to operate a sportsbook without a license in Canada, there is no language in the law that makes it illegal for Canadians to place bets with offshore websites. This means that residents betting in Nunavut can place wagers and collect their winnings online without breaking the law or facing any legal action. In Canada, sports betting is regulated at the provincial level, so each province and territory is able to determine its own legal gambling age. Like in the Yukon and other territories, the legal age for sports betting in Nunavut is 19 years old. Each promotion has different rules, which can make choosing the best bonus in Nunavut confusing for new sports bettors. Before opting in for a promotion, be sure to read all of the terms and conditions that are associated with the bonus offer. Oftentimes, bonus funds are subject to a rollover requirement that determines the amount of money that a member must wager through to unlock their bonus funds or withdraw the money earned using the bonus. The wagering requirement can be expressed as a multiple of the deposit or a multiple of the deposit plus the bonus and may also be subject to certain odds requirements as well. As most residents have already experienced, there are still some limitations to sports betting in Nunavut, despite the passing of Bill C-218. The Safe and Regulated Sports Betting Act amended the Criminal Code of Canada to allow Canadians to place single-game bets on sporting events, fights, and e-sports. However, certain wagering options, like horse racing and political events, were not covered in the change. In Canada, pari-mutuel betting is the only legal way to bet on a horse race. In this style of betting, gamblers are not betting against the house. Instead, they are betting against other people that have wagered on the same race. Canadians that want to bet on political events in Canada will also have to wait for a little longer. While it isn’t unlawful to offer odds for Canadian political events, it might represent a conflict of interest for provincial gaming and lottery corporations. For now, only crown corporations, like the Western Canada Lottery Corporation, are allowed to legally offer odds for betting on political events in Canada.
